No, that one didn't hold much appeal for me but it might work in slower twist rifles. Don't know what inspired Dan to get that mould. He had to lap it out to get it the lower bands up to size.
 
Iv'e got one of those Lyman GP molds and only the nose band was casting .505 the others were smaller. Did run some thru a .503 sizer and they shoot pretty good out of the Encore after the QLA removal.

If some one wanted a conical to shoot in a CVA with the 400 gr limitation they work good in an Optima sized to .501 .
